ICode9

精准搜索请尝试: 精确搜索
  • org.apache.ibatis.binding.BindingException: Invalid bound statement (not found)问题【后记】2022-02-09 13:36:03

    后记:在学习完这个课程的第三天,我又一次编写了相似的代码,然后又一次遇到了同样的问题。经过上次的解决问题后,我有了丰富的经验。我迅速地检查了代码,发现不是路径对应的问题,而是像上次一样,resource资源包名的问题。我坚定而自信地更改了包的名字,然后运行了test。....... Exception i

  • 解决org.apache.ibatis.binding.BindingException: Invalid bound statement (not found)问题2022-02-07 22:03:52

    org.apache.ibatis.binding.BindingException: Invalid bound statement (not found)问题,即在mybatis中dao接口与mapper配置文件在做映射绑定的时候出现问题,简单说,就是接口与xml要么是找不到,要么是找到了却匹配不到。   Mapper接口开发需要遵循以下规范: Mapper.xml文件中的na

  • 解决:Could not find SQL statement to include with refid2022-02-06 01:33:45

    请检查xml文件的SQL标签和resultMap标签内容是否写正确了。 下面是正确的写法样例。 <?xml version="1.0" encoding="UTF-8"?> <!DOCTYPE mapper PUBLIC "-//mybatis.org//DTD Mapper 3.0//EN" "http://mybatis.org/dtd/mybatis-3-mapper.dtd"> <m

  • C++:范围for语句2022-02-04 23:06:13

    范围for语句的语法形式是: for(declaration:expression) statement expression表示的必须是一个序列,比如用花括号括起来的初始值列表,数组或者vector或string等类型的对象,这些类型的共同特点是拥有能返回迭代器的begin和end成员。 declaration定义一个变量,序列中的每个元素都

  • 利用idea对mysql进行增删查改2022-02-04 10:30:46

    导入jar包模式 import java.sql.*; public class jdbcdeno1 { public static void main(String[] args){ // ("链接url+/数据库名","用户名","密码"); try(Connection connection= DriverManager.getConnection ("jdbc:mys

  • idea连接mysql数据库(报错java.sql.SQLException: No suitable driver found for jdbc)2022-02-03 11:32:55

    不是maven版 1.把你电脑安装的数据库对应的jar包复制粘贴到项目名那里。 2.右击,add as library,确定 3.新建class,代码如下 import java.sql.*; public class jdbcdeno1 { public static void main(String[] args){ //DriverManager数据库链接 // try(Conn

  • JDBC简单使用2022-02-03 04:32:59

    查 public ArrayList<Student> findAll() { ArrayList<Student> all = new ArrayList<>(); Connection connection = null; Statement statement = null; ResultSet resultSet = null; try{ Class.fo

  • org.apache.ibatis.binding.BindingException: Invalid bound statement2022-02-01 18:32:55

    原文链接:这里 0.背景 调试springMVC项目时发生的这个问题,找了很长时间发现犯了一个基础错误。总结一下。 问题1:idea编译问题导致 简单总结一下就是:扫描不到 xxx.xml 文件 1.问题1:idea编译问题 有时idea没有编译生成相应的XML文件,排查这个文件比较简单,直接查看target文件,有没有生成

  • SAS - Retain Statement2022-01-30 11:33:27

    RETAIN Statement 使INPUT或赋值语句生成的变量在DATA step中的每一次迭代中保留其值。有效使用范围:DATA Step 。参考:Statements: RETAIN Statement - 9.2 (sas.com) Without a RETAIN statement, SAS automatically sets variables that are assigned values by an INPUT or assi

  • 每周练习题2022-01-29 15:32:53

    1.下面有关JVM内存,说法错误的是? 程序计数器是一个比较小的内存区域,用于指示当前线程所执行的字节码执行到了第几行,是线程隔离的 虚拟机栈描述的是Java方法执行的内存模型,用于存储局部变量,操作数栈,动态链接,方法出口等信息,是线程隔离的 方法区用于存储JVM加载的类信息、常量

  • Rust中语句和表达式的区别2022-01-22 18:32:59

    语句(statement)指那些执行操作但不返回值得指令;表达式(expression)指会进行计算并产生一个值作为结果的指令。 因为语句不会返回值。所以,在Rust中,不能将一条let语句赋值给另一个变量,如下所示的代码会产生编译时错误: fn main() { let x = (let y = 6); } 尝试运行上述程序会产生

  • Invalid bound statement原因之一2022-01-21 08:00:18

    1、mapper写在了java目录里面 即使你在properties里面配置了 mybatis.mapper-locations= classpath:com/lihaoyu/demo/dao/*.xml,也没有用,因为编译的时候这个xml文件并没有被自动拉到target里面, 毕竟编译的是.java文件而不是xml嘛,所以这时候应该在pom文件里面加上: </build>

  • mysql-终端链接mysql报错2022-01-20 18:02:00

    报错信息如下: ERROR 1820 (HY000): You must reset your password using ALTER USER statement before executing this statement. 解决方案如下: alter user 'root'@'localhost' identified by '新密码';返回信息如下代表成功:Query OK, 0 rows affected (0.00 sec)

  • JDBC复习要点总结2022-01-18 21:00:16

    1、JDBC六步概述 注册驱动:Class.forName("com.mysql.jdbc.driver"); 获取数据库连接:Connection conn = DriverManger.getConnection(url,user,password); 获取数据库操作对象:Statement, PrepareStatement 执行sql: DML(insert,update,delete) 语句执行executeUpdate(),select 执

  • Sql Server 表被锁?查看 高CPU sql ?2022-01-14 20:35:07

      Sql Server 表被锁?查看 高CPU sql ? -- 1. 查看 被锁的表,和锁表进程id select request_session_id 锁表进程, OBJECT_NAME(resource_associated_entity_id) 被锁表名 from sys.dm_tran_locks where resource_type = 'OBJECT' -- 2. 查看 cpu 占用高 的sql 语句 SELEC

  • Statement和PreparedStatement区别2022-01-14 09:35:12

    Statement和PreparedStatement之间的区别: 1.PreparedStatement是预编译的,对于批量处理可以大大提高效率. 也叫JDBC存储过程2.使用 Statement 对象。在对数据库只执行一次性存取的时侯,用 Statement 对象进行处理。PreparedStatement 对象的开销比Statement大,对于一次性操作并不会

  • Verilog 语法练习:HDL Bits做题笔记(第二章 Verilog Language)2022-01-12 20:32:59

    2.4、Procedures 目录 2.4、Procedures 2.4.1、Always blocks(combinational)  2.4.2、always blocks (clocked) 2.4.3 if statement 2.4.4、 if statement latches 2.4.5、Case statement: 2.4. 6、Priority encoder 2.4.7、Priority encoder with casez: 2.4.8、Avoiding latc

  • HDLBits(7)——30-342022-01-12 19:01:23

    第三十题:If statement(Always if) if语句通常对应一个二选一多路复用器,即如下图:    第三十一题: If statement latches(Always if2) 如何避免引入锁存器: 输出保持不变,这就意味着电路需要记住当前状态,从而产生锁存器。 组合逻辑(比如逻辑门)不能记住任何状态。 第三十二题:Casest

  • 渡一教育_Java每日一练:建立Statement的作用是什么、前端Console.log( Boolean(‘‘))输出的是什么、如果希望1监听TCP端口为9000,服务端应该怎样创建socket2022-01-09 17:03:09

    系列文章目录 文章目录 系列文章目录题目1java部分建立Statement的作用是什么(答案在最后公布)题目1 - 答案==解析====答案== 题目2 前端 js部分==答案== 题目3 前端js部分 如下代码输出的是什么答案 和 解析如下==解析== 题目4 如果希望1监听TCP端口为9000,服务端应该怎样创

  • 多模块项目,mybatis报错Invalid bound statement (not found)2022-01-07 15:01:44

    2022-01-07 14:43:03.030 ERROR 18120 --- [schedule-pool-1] com.inkyi.system.service.SysLogService : Invalid bound statement (not found): com.inkyi.system.mapper.SysOperLogMapper.insertSelective org.apache.ibatis.binding.BindingException: Invalid bound s

  • 一条 SQL 是如何在 MyBatis 中执行的2022-01-07 09:01:34

    MyBatis 执行 SQL 的核心接口为 SqlSession 接口,该接口提供了一些 CURD 及控制事务的方法,另外还可以通过 SqlSession 先获取 Mapper 接口的实例,然后通过 Mapper 接口执行 SQL,Mapper 接口方法的执行最终还是委托到 SqlSession 中的方法。因此可以由 SqlSession 入手分析 SQL 执行流

  • although2022-01-06 23:03:13

    although的词源是even though. 它有两种用法:1. introduce a statement that makes the main statement seem surprising or unlikely, 虽然, 尽管, 即使 =though Although Emma had only entered the contest for fun, she won first prize. Although Sheldon was only six, he

  • java数据库连接2022-01-06 22:34:02

    1、什么是数据连接池 数据库连接池(Database Connection Pooling)在程序初始化时创建一定数量的数据库连接对象并将其保存在一块内存区中,它允许应用程序重复使用一个现有的数据库连接,而不是重新建立一个;释放空闲时间超过最大空闲时间的数据库连接以避免因为没有释放数据库连

  • Statement 执行多条语句,使用批量执行2022-01-06 15:34:18

    public static void main(String[] args) throws SQLException { Connection connection = null; Statement stmt = null; String tableName = null; try { //1. 导入驱动,加载具体的驱动类 Class.forName("oracle.j

  • 如何使用 JDBC API 操作数据库2022-01-06 12:33:16

    1、使用 JDBC API 操作数据库的基本步骤分析使用 JDBC API 操作数据库,进行 CRUD 基本步骤都相似。加载和注册驱动获取数据库连接准备操作执行 SQL 的 Statement 对象执行 SQL 调用 Statement 对象的 executeUpdate(String sql)执行 SQL 语句进行插入、修改、删除操作调用 Statemen

专注分享技术,共同学习,共同进步。侵权联系[81616952@qq.com]

Copyright (C)ICode9.com, All Rights Reserved.

ICode9版权所有